Service interruption via undersized receive buffer allocation
Published Aug 16, 2025 · Updated Aug 5, 2026
Memory-allocation error in the TI AM65 CPSW NUSS driver in Linux allows remote attackers to interrupt service via Ethernet traffic. The receive path gives build_skb() a page-backed buffer without reserving trailing space for skb_shared_info, placing that metadata beyond the allocated area. Exposure requires the TI AM65 CPSW NUSS Ethernet driver; the published record establishes service interruption but does not disclose whether the host hangs or crashes.
